According to D’Amore–Mckim School of Business data 2021, the Northeastern University average salary for MBA graduates is USD 71,913. The median salary is USD 68,380 and students also get USD 8,708 as a Signing bonus. Check the average salary of MBA graduates by Industry below:
Industry | Average Salary (in USD) |
|---|---|
Finance, Banking & Insurance | 75,795.08 |
Professional Services | 65,891.73 |
Accounting | 63,886.79 |
Consulting | 69,827.27 |
Technology/Software | 70,585.37 |
Automobile | 75,000.00 |
Education | 64,166.67 |
Healthcare | 68,833.33 |

If we particularly look at the Career Outcomes data for 2021 of Northeastern University placements, the Northeastern job placement rate for 2021 is 97% and graduates are employed or in graduate school within nine months of graduation. In all, 71.9% are employed, 24.9% are in graduate school, and 3.2% are seeking employment. The top industries that hire university graduates are:
- Professional, Scientific, and Technical Services (6%)
- Health Care and Social Assistance (8%)
- Finance and Insurance (4%)

. Every year, many global companies like Amazon, Deloitte, IBM, Google, KPMG, etc. hire Northeastern University graduates and offer them better salary packages. Almost 48% of total employed graduates get a salary of over USD 70k. Students can check the salary range breakdown for students after graduating from Northeastern University below:
Salary Range | Students % |
|---|---|
Less than USD 30k | 0.6 |
USD 30k – USD 39k | 7.2 |
USD 40k – USD 49k | 11.3 |
USD 50k – USD 59k | 11.7 |
USD 60k – USD 69k | 21.5 |
USD 70k and more | 47.8 |

Northeastern University entry requirements for international students are given below:
- High school transcripts/undergraduate bachelor’s degree
- Online application
- USD 75- 100 application fee
- Two Letters of Recommendation
- Academic Transcripts
- Resume
- Statement of Purpose
- GRE (if applicable)
- IELTS / TOEFL / Duolingo test scores
Note: Generally, to be qualified for admissions, the applicants are required to have (or be pursuing) an undergraduate Engineering or Technology degree in a closely related major.

International students willing to take admission at Northeastern University are required to submit English language test scores. The range of scores required in IELTS Academic at the undergraduate level is 7.0 – 8.0. At the graduate level, Northeastern University minimum scores required in the English language tests vary by program. The English language tests that are accepted at the graduate level are IELTS / TOEFL / PTE / Duolingo.
The score range required in the English language tests required at the undergraduate level can be checked from the table given below:
Tests | Score Range |
|---|---|
130 - 140 | |
IELTS Academic | 7.0 – 8.0 |
PTE Academic | 68 - 76 |
TOEFL Internet-Based | 99 - 108 |
